# Flaglight Rollouts — Approvals

Quick version for on-call: any rollout touching more than 5% of traffic needs an approval in Flaglight before the ramp continues. Kill switches don't need approval — just flip them and note it in the incident channel. Scheduled ramps pause automatically if error budget burns hot. If you're stuck at 2 a.m. with a pending approval, there's one person authorized to override, and that's the approver below.

account owner for tagep-bafof: Norael Gilax Juleth

Subject: Snipsizer cut-over complete

Hi — the cut-over from the legacy resize script to the Snipsizer CLI finished overnight. All batch image jobs now route through the new binary, and the old wrapper is disabled but not yet deleted, pending your review. Outputs matched on our sample set. The CLI now runs with the following configuration.

deployment values, kawip-kafog:
belath:
  pin: 3709
  tenant: ulaox
  seal: seal_25075386
  metrics_host: metrics.belath.halixhq.test
  standby_team: gormir
  escalation: wenys-fenwyn
  nonce: 26e5f7

Subject: DR drill Thursday — Splitwing assignment service

Hi Marisol,

Quick heads up before Thursday's disaster-recovery drill: we'll be failing over Splitwing, the A/B experiment assignment service, to the Harrowgate cluster around 10am. Expect assignments to freeze for ~5 minutes; running experiments keep their buckets, so no release impact. If the standby doesn't come up clean, you'll need to unlock the cold-start state snapshot manually. The recovery passphrase for that snapshot is below.

vault phrase of yaguf-hahaf = druath-holix

CI troubleshooting note for new contractors: the Hollowmere fleet fuel-usage report pipeline fails intermittently on the aggregation stage, usually when the nightly run overlaps with the odometer sync. The symptom is a divide-by-zero in the liters-per-distance calc because some vehicles report zero distance during the sync window. The fix in review skips vehicles with incomplete windows rather than failing the whole run. Until it lands, just re-run the stage manually after 02:00. Reference the failing build using the token below.

build token for fajop-kageg: htk14_a2d40227103e0f